Protein Name 40S ribosomal protein S3 (EC 4.2.99.18) (Small ribosomal subunit protein uS3)
Gene Name RPS3; OK/SW-cl.26
Organism Homo sapiens
NCBI Taxa ID 9606
Functional DescriptionInvolved in translation as a component of the 40S small ribosomal subunit (PubMed:8706699). Has endonuclease activity and plays a role in repair of damaged DNA (PubMed:7775413). Cleaves phosphodiester bonds of DNAs containing altered bases with broad specificity and cleaves supercoiled DNA more efficiently than relaxed DNA (PubMed:15707971). Displays high binding affinity for 7,8-dihydro-8-oxoguanine (8-oxoG), a common DNA lesion caused by reactive oxygen species (ROS) (PubMed:14706345).
